西门子模块配件全国代理经销商
输入字符串IN2 IN String 替换字符的字符串L IN Int 要替换的字符数P IN Int 要替换的第一个字符的位置OUT OUT String 结果字符串如果参数 L 等于零,则在字符串 IN1 的位置 P 处插入字符串 IN2,而不删除字符串 IN1中的任何字符。如果 P 等于 1,则用字符串 IN2 的字符替换字符串 IN1 的前 L 个字符。表格 8- 67 ENO 状态ENO 条件 OUT1 未检测到错误 有效字符P 大于 IN1 的长度 IN2 紧接Zui后一个 IN1 字符与 IN1连接P 在 IN1 范围内,但 IN1 中剩余的字符数小于 L IN2 从位置 P 开始替换 IN1 的后端字符替换后的结果字符串比 OUT 字符串的Zui大长度长 复制结果字符串字符,直到达到OUT 的Zui大长度为止IN1 的Zui大长度为 0 IN2 字符被复制到 OUT0L 小于 0,或者 P 小于或等于 0 当前长度被设置为 0 说明out := FIND( in1:=_string_in_, in2:=_string_in);提供由 IN2 指定的子串在字符串 IN1 中的字符位置。 从左侧开始搜索。 在 OUT 中返回 IN2 字符串第一次出现的字符位置。 如果在字符串 IN1 中没有找到字符串 IN2,则返回零。表格 8- 69 参数的数据类型参数和类型 数据类型 说明IN1 IN String 在该字符串内搜索IN2 IN String 搜索该字符串OUT OUT Int 字符串 IN1 中第一个搜索匹配项的字符位置表格 8- 70 ENO 状态ENO 条件 OUT1 未检测到错误 有效字符位置IN2 大于 IN1IN1 的当前长度超出 IN1 的Zui大长度,或者 IN2 的当前长度超出 IN2 的Zui大长度(无效字符串)IN1 或 IN2 的Zui大长度不在分配的存储范围内西门子模块配件全国代理经销商
与西门子品牌合作,只为能给中国的客户提供值得信赖的服务体系,我们
的业务范围涉及工业自动化科技产品的设计开发、技术服务、安装调试、销售及配套服务领域。建立现代化仓
储基地、积累充足的产品储备、引入万余款各式工业自动化科技产品,我们以持续的卓越与服务,取得了年销
售额10亿元的佳绩,凭高满意的服务赢得了社会各界的好评及青睐。其产品范围包括西门子S7-SMART200、 S7-200CN、S7-300、S7-400、S7-1200、S7-1500、S7-ET200SP 等各类工业自动化产品。西门子授权代理商、西门子一级代理商 西门子PLC模块代理商﹐西门子模块代理商供应全国范围:
与此同时,我们还提供。
西门子中国授权代理商—— 浔之漫智控技术(上海)有限公司,本公司坐落于松江工业区西部科技园,西边和全球zhuming芯片制造商台积电毗邻,
东边是松江大学城,向北5公里是佘山国家旅游度假区。轨道交通9号线、沪杭高速公路、同三国道、松闵路等
交通主干道将松江工业区与上海市内外连接,交通十分便利。
目前,浔之漫智控技术(上海)有限公司将产品布局于中、高端自动化科技产品领域,
PLC模块S7-200、S7-1200、S7-300、S7-400、ET200分布式I/O等
HMI触摸屏、SITOP电源、6GK网络产品、ET200分布式I/O SIEMENS 驱动产品MM系列变频器、G110 G120变频器、直流调速器、电线电缆、
驱动伺服产品、数控设备SIEMENS低压配电与控制产品及软起动器等
西门子中国有限公司授权——浔之漫智控技术(上海)有限公司为西门子中国代理商,主要供应全国范围:西门子PLC代理商SIEMENS可编程控制器PLC模块、HMI触摸屏、SITOP电源、6GK网络产品、ET200分布式I/O SIEMENS 驱动产品MM系列变频器、G110 G120变频器、直流调速器、电线电缆、
字符串 IN1 的第一个字符的位置编号为 1。OUT OUT String 结果字符串表格 8- 64 ENO 状态ENO 条件 OUT1 未检测到错误 有效字符P 大于 IN1 的长度 IN2 紧接Zui后一个 IN1 字符与 IN1连接P 小于 0 当前长度被设置为 0插入后的结果字符串比 OUT 字符串的Zui大长度长 复制结果字符串字符,直到达到OUT 的Zui大长度为止IN1 的当前长度超出 IN1 的Zui大长度,IN2 的当前长度超出IN2 的Zui大长度,或 OUT 的当前长度超出 OUT 的Zui大长度(无效字符串)IN1、IN2 或 OUT 的Zui大长度不在分配的存储范围内0IN1 或 IN2 的Zui大长度为 255,或 OUT 的Zui大长度为 0 或分布式 I/O(PROFINET、PROFIBUS 或 AS-Interface)8.3.1 RDREC 和 WRREC可以对 PROFINET、PROFIBUS 和 AS-Interface 使用 RDREC(读取记录)和 WRREC(写入记录)指令。表格 8- 71 RDREC 和 WRREC 指令LAD/FBD SCL 说明"RDREC_DB"( req:=_bool_in_, ID:=_word_in_, index:=_dint_in_, mlen:=_uint_in_, valid=>_bool_out_, busy=>_bool_out_, error=>_bool_out_, status=>_dword_out_, len=>_uint_out_, record:=_variant_inout_);使用 RDREC 指令从通过 ID 寻址的组件(如中央机架或分布式组件(PROFIBUS DP 或 PROFINETIO))读取编号为 INDEX 的数据记录。 在 MLEN 中分配要读取的Zui大字节数。 目标区域 RECORD 的选定长度至少应该为 MLEN 个字节。"WRREC_DB"( req:=_bool_in_, ID:=_word_in_, index:=_dint_in_, len:=_uint_in_, done=>_bool_out_, busy=>_bool_out_, error=>_bool_out_, status=>_dword_out_, record:=_variant_inout_);使用 WRREC 指令将记录号为INDEX 的数据 RECORD 传送到通过 ID 寻址的 DP 从站/PROFINETIO 设备组件,如中央机架上的模块或分布式组件(PROFIBUS DP 或PROFINET IO)。分配要传送的数据记录的字节长度。 因此,源区域 RECORD 的选定长度至少应该为 LEN 个字节。1 STEP 7 会在插入指令时自动创建 DB。2 在 SCL 示例中,“RDREC_DB”和“WRREC_DB”是背景 DB 的名称。说明REQ IN Bool REQ = 1:传送数据记录ID IN HW_IO (Word) DP 从站/PROFINET IO 组件(模块或子模块)的逻辑地址: 对于输出模块,必须将位 15 置位(例如,对于地址5: ID:=DW#16#8005)。 对于组合模块,应指定两个地址中的较小者。注: 可以通过以下两种方法之一来确定设备 ID: 通过选择下列“网络视图”(Network view) 选项:– “设备”(灰色框)– 设备的“属性”– “硬件标识符”注: 然而,并非所有设备都会显示硬件标识符。 通过选择下列“项目树”(Project tree) 菜单选项:– PLC 变量– 默认变量表– “系统常量”选项卡将显示所有已组态的设备硬件标识符。INDEX IN Byte, Word, USInt,UInt, SInt, Int, DInt数据记录号MLEN IN Byte, USInt, UInt 要获取的数据记录信息的Zui大长度(字节)(RDREC)VALID OUT Bool 新数据记录已接收并且有效 (RDREC)。 上一请求已完成且没有出错后,VALID 位将保持为 TRUE 一个扫描周期时间。DONE OUT Bool 已传送数据记录 (WRREC)。 上一请求已完成且没有出错后,DONE 位将保持为 TRUE 一个扫描周期时间。BUSY OUT Bool BUSY = 1:读取 (RDREC) 或写入 (WRREC) 过程尚未终止。 BUSY = 0:数据记录传送已完成说明ERROR OUT Bool ERROR = 1:出现读取 (RDREC) 或写入 (WRREC) 错误。 上一请求因错误而终止后,ERROR 位将保持为TRUE 一个扫描周期时间。 STATUS 参数中的错误代码值仅在 ERROR = TRUE 的一个扫描周期内有效。STATUS OUT DWord 块状态或错误信息LEN OUT(RDREC)IN (WRREC)UInt 已获取的数据记录信息的长度 (RDREC) 要传送的数据记录的Zui大长度(字节)(WRREC)RECORD IN_OUT Variant 已获取的数据记录的目标区域 (RDREC) 数据记录 (WRREC)RDREC 和 WRREC 指令以异步方式运行,即,处理过程跨越多个指令调用。 以 REQ =1 调用 RDREC 或 WRREC 来启动作业。通过输出参数 BUSY 和输出参数 STATUS 的两个中间字节显示作业状态。 输出参数BUSY 的值为 FALSE 时,说明数据记录的传送完成。输出参数 VALID (RDREC) 或 DONE (WRREC) 为 TRUE 时(只持续一个扫描周期),表示数据记录已成功传送到目标区域 RECORD (RDREC) 或目标设备 (WRREC)。 使用RDREC 时,输出参数 LEN 包含所获取数据的长度(字节)。输出参数 ERROR (只在 ERROR = TRUE 时持续一个扫描周期)表示发生数据记录传送错误。 在这种情况下,输出参数 STATUS (只在 ERROR = TRUE 时持续一个扫描周期)包含错误信息。由硬件设备制造商定义数据记录。 有关数据记录的详细信息,请参见硬件设备制造商的设备文档。说明如果已通过 GSD 文件(GSD 修订版 3 及更高版本)组态 DPV1 从站且 DP 主站的 DP接口已设置为“S7 兼容”(S7 compatible),则可能无法在用户程序中通过“RDREC”从 I/O模块读取数据记录,或通过“WRREC”将记录写入 I/O 模块。 这种情况下,DP 主站寻址错误的插槽(组态的插槽 + 3)。解决方法: 将 DP 主站的接口设置为“DPV1”。说明“RDREC”和“WRREC”指令的接口与“符合 IEC 61131-3 的 PROFIBUS 准则、PROFIBUS通信和代理函数块”中定义的“RDREC”和“WRREC”FB 完全相同。
- 西门子SITOP电源模块代理经销商 2024-01-15
- 西门子低压开关模块代理经销商 2024-01-15
- 西门子电线电缆模块代理经销商 2024-01-15
- 西门子电机模块代理经销商 2024-01-15
- 西门子变频器模块代理经销商 2024-01-15
- 西门子触摸屏模块代理经销商 2024-01-15
- 西门子交换机模块代理经销商 2024-01-15
- 西门子工控机模块代理经销商 2024-01-15
- 西门子阀门定位器模块工业经销商 2024-01-15
- 西门子DP电缆模块工业经销商 2024-01-15
- 西门子DP接头模块工业经销商 2024-01-15
- 西门子PCS7模块工业经销商 2024-01-15
- 西门子软启动器模块工业经销商 2024-01-15
- 西门子配件模块工业经销商 2024-01-15
- 西门子WinCC软件模块工业经销商 2024-01-15